Title :
Fully Integrated Fast Battery Charger with PWM current control and Microprocessor on Board

Abstract :
State of the art Power technologies, integrating Power Mosfets, Bipolar, CMOS components as well as non volatile memory cells, represent last breakthrough in the Smart Power technical area and allow levels of integration never reached before. Since rechargeable batteries like nickel cadmium (NiCd) and nickel metal hydride (NiMH), are becoming very popular and portability often required in many electronic products, compact battery chargers are more and more needed. In the following a Single Chip integrating PWM (up to 2A) current control loop together with an 8 bit microcontroller is described.
